Pradhuman Singh Tomar

Profile

Pradhuman Singh Tomar is an Indian politician currently serving as a member of the Madhya Pradesh Legislative Assembly. A prominent figure associated with the Scindia political circle, he has held significant administrative roles, including serving as the Energy Minister of Madhya Pradesh in the 2020 cabinet. Tomar was first elected as a Member of the Legislative Assembly from Gwalior in 2008 and later returned to the assembly following the 2020 political developments in the state. He is known for his active engagement in local infrastructure projects and his political loyalty to the Scindia faction.
